Tähtikaraoke first opened its doors in the spring of 2022 and has quickly established itself as one of Viru Street’s most popular karaoke venues. According to owner Jouni Temonen, the majority of the clientele are currently Finnish, although the venue also attracts many Swedish and German visitors.
The karaoke selection includes over 70,000 songs in various languages. Customers can reserve their turn either via their own mobile phones, a tablet available at the counter, or traditionally by signing up at the bar.
“At Tähtikaraoke, we always have a great sense of community. People dance, get into each other’s performances, and sing together. We also keep the karaoke open every day as long as there are customers. This is made possible by our service-oriented and flexible staff. I don’t believe this will be the last place for our team,” says Jouni Temonen proudly, hinting that something new may be on the horizon.

In the summer, customers can enjoy the karaoke experience on the sunny terrace, where light snacks can be ordered to accompany drinks.
“In the summer, the terrace is always full. The sunny weather, extensive drink menus, and tasty savoury snacks attract customers to the terrace. Plus, we have all the favourite Finnish drinks on offer,” Temonen adds.
